A VC has a target rate of 70% per annum, makes an investment of $2.0 million today, and foresees an exit of $60 million in five years. The exit value includes the $2.0 million investment. There are currently 250,000 shares.

Problem a) What ownership percentage does the VC require to make the investment?

Problem b) How many new shares are issued to the VC?
